Output 3df8c3813035d92842a2e851252772041fce98d0da3f2b3ed91f30d7e1491af6:1

value
49958163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1a010f4bc5d0e9f519bb29c811e4a7d27448b7e OP_EQUAL
address
3LoQuEUubtPkLgCCngWd3JdGCdqspFUdpt
transaction
3df8c3813035d92842a2e851252772041fce98d0da3f2b3ed91f30d7e1491af6
spent
true